The eighteenth century is a time of great change, since the Enlightenment seeks to end the baroque exaltation and scenic character, with the personalization of power and especially with the decorative excesses of the Rococo. Neoclassicism (1750-1800) responds to this need and the service architecture of rationalism, order, harmony and humanist principles. For furniture, designers that inspire him back to Greek and Roman sources rather than to the Renaissance, but gladly adapted to the eighteenth century. neoclassical furniture were simple and geometric with straight legs that were shaking round or square section. In neoclassical furniture used different ornamentation such as medallions, denticles, moldings Corinthian, Ionic or Doric and wood were used as ebony or mahogany.
